What auxiliary facilities are used for light hydrocarbon and light oil pump mechanical seals

11/07/2023
Auxiliary facilities for mechanical seals refer to lubricating, cooling or temperature-regulating, flushing, purifying, diluting and flushing away the leakage medium to improve the working environment of the mechanical seal by means of flushing, cooling, filtering and separation.Let's talk about what auxiliary facilities are used for light hydrocarbon and light oil pump mechanical seals.
Mediums such as light hydrocarbons and light oils have low viscosity, are relatively clean, have high saturated vapor pressure, and are easy to vaporize. According to these characteristics, the auxiliary facilities used should reduce the temperature of the sealing end faces of mechanical seals and maintain the pressure in the sealing cavity so that the medium does not vaporize.
For this purpose, the most commonly used method is positive self-flushing: a pipe is drawn from the outlet line of the pump and injected into the seal chamber of the mechanical seal. Flushing structures are best done with multi-point flushing. If single-point flushing is used, tangential flushing should be used, and the flow direction of the sealing fluid entering the sealing cavity of the mechanical seal should be the same as the rotation direction of the shaft. According to the requirements of the flushing volume, add a flow-restricting orifice plate of corresponding diameter on the flushing pipeline. Although the medium is relatively clean, considering that there are many impurities in the mechanical seal device at the initial stage of operation,it is better to add a filter upstream of the orifice plate. The entire flushing pipeline does not need to add valves. If the temperature of the medium is slightly high, cooling water can be passed through the jacket of the sealed cavity of the mechanical seal to reduce the temperature in the sealed cavity. If the temperature of the medium is high, a cooler can be added to the flushing pipeline. For light hydrocarbon pump seals, cooling water is not used on the gland to prevent ice from occuring. If it is a light oil pump, cooling water can pass through the sealing gland of the mechanical seal.
This is the auxiliary facility that should be used for light hydrocarbon and light oil pump mechanical seals.
